New Orleans Barbequed Shrimp

This is a sure winner in any home. Be sure and cover the table with old newspapers to gather the shells and make clean up easy. Make sure to have warmed French bread to dunk in the 'sauce'! Bibs would be nice to protect your clothing from the sauce but not necessary.

Preparation Time
10 mins
Cooking Time
30 mins
Total Time
40 mins
Calories
871 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
Step 2
Wash shrimp and drain well.
Step 3
Melt margarine/butter in a one quart casserole dish. Add salad dressing, lemon juice, black pepper and garlic powder.
Step 4
Add shrimp to the casserole dish. Stir gently to cover the shrimp with the mixture. Cover and bake, stirring occasionally for 25 to 30 minutes or until shrimp are pink.
Step 5
Serve the shrimp hot on a large platter and place the sauce in individual bowls so that you can easily 'dunk' bread in the sauce!
New Orleans Barbequed Shrimp

Ingredients

  • ½ cup butter
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 2 teaspoons ground black pepper
  • ⅛ te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 pound shrimp, heads off and unpeeled
  • ½ cup zesty Italian dressing
